Stantec is looking for Mechanical Engineer who can contribute to the ongoing growth of Stantec ResourceNet India Private Ltd by providing technical expertise in the area of all mechanical plant, as part of a multi-disciplinary team delivering conceptual design, outline design, detailed design and construction support for Industrial Water (Power, Oil and Gas, Mining and Manufacturing, etc.) treatment and pumping station projects across Stantec offices in North America. The role promises delivery of leading-edge programs and projects.
The role also requires supporting Project Managers by providing technical expertise to ensure that project outcomes in terms of profit, schedule, technical and quality standards, meet both the client and Stantec expectations.

Person Specifications:
•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Mechanical Engineering
• Should have minimum experience of 12+ years execution and lead roles. Should be able to lead large multi discipline projects
• Proven experience in Water sector rotating equipment, pipe assemblies, etc. Should have expert level experience in design of Water, Waste Water, Industrial Water Treatment and Pumping station projects.
• Experience in leading/ guiding team of engineers and CAD detailers
• Proficiency in design using North American and the United Kingdom codes
• Good experience of using pump station sizing analytical software like AFT Fathom, and excel based tools
• Experience in Data/ Document management system - ProjectWise, BIM360
